What makes hyperscale data centres different?
Hyperscale data centres power cloud platforms, AI training, and enterprise services at volumes traditional facilities can’t match. Delivering them requires a different approach to infrastructure, deployment, and long-term capacity planning.
RED's approach to hyperscale data centre design focuses on:
- Campus-scale planning: Multi-phase developments with coordinated utilities and scalable infrastructure
- Operational efficiency: Power and cooling strategies optimised for low power usage effectiveness (PUE) across large deployments
- Rapid deployment: Modular, phased build-outs that can be scaled to demand
- High-density readiness: Infrastructure built to handle rising rack loads and evolving compute needs
- Utility capacity management: Power, water, and connectivity assessed across expansive sites

Masterplanning and site selection
RED supports hyperscale development from the ground up. Our teams assess site suitability, evaluate power, water, and telecoms infrastructure, and plan for scalable, phased deployment. Since 2017, we’ve masterplanned more than 40GW of hyperscale capacity worldwide.
MEP design
We deliver mechanical, electrical, and plumbing (MEP) designs built for scale. Our work includes high-density power distribution, advanced cooling systems, and N+1 redundancy for critical systems such as chillers, pumps, and uninterruptible power supply infrastructure.
Modular design
RED designed the world’s first Tier III modular data centre certified by the Uptime Institute and continues to lead in modular hyperscale design, enabling faster project delivery without compromising performance or reliability.
Advanced cooling solutions
Using CFD modelling with 6SigmaDCX, RED analyses airflow, temperature, and pressure across complex environments. We use thermal simulations to optimise cooling and performance for high-density workloads.
